Several factors affect the rental costs of scissor lifts, including the lift's model, height, and the duration of the rental. Additional costs may arise from delivery fees, fuel surcharges, and insurance options.
When renting a scissor lift, be aware of potential hidden fees such as delivery or pick-up charges, which can be flat or mileage-based. Fuel or recharge surcharges, damage waivers versus full insurance, cleaning fees for concrete or mud, late-return penalties, and overtime hours can also impact the total cost.

When planning a scissor lift rental for data cabling in Phoenix, consider the specific needs of your project. The duration of the rental should align with the project timeline, accounting for any potential delays. Ensure the lift has the necessary height and weight capacity for your cabling tasks. Accessories such as tool trays or platform extensions can enhance efficiency. Plan for delivery and pickup logistics to minimize downtime, and ensure the work area is prepared for safe and efficient lift operation.
